Old Navy to scale back inclusive sizing in stores, less than a year after launch. On its May 26 earnings call, Gap Inc. announced its decision to scale back the groundbreaking accessibility of inclusive sizes launched by its Old Navy brand in August 2021. It owed the move to a decrease in demand for larger sizes.

Specifically, Bodequality is being removed from 75 U.S. stores and 15 Canadian stores. However, the majority of Old Navy stores — over 90 percent — will still carry extended sizing.

Old Navy has produced Fashion Nirvana! Old Navy Tall line is made specifically for women over 5’10”. There is an extra half-inch in the shoulders, longer sleeves, longer length in tops, lower waist position for tops and dresses, a nice longer rise, a full 36” inseam, and proper shaping to fit a woman’s figure.
What size is considered fat for a woman?
A BMI of 25 to 29.9 is considered overweight. A BMI of 30 and above is considered obese. Individuals who fall into the BMI range of 25 to 34.9, and have a waist size of over 40 inches for men and 35 inches for women, are considered to be at especially high risk for health problems.
